I am using gainput (https://github.com/jkuhlmann/gainput) for input management and on windows I have to pass in all windows message manually for gainput to correctly register mouse and keyboard events
// Update Gainput
manager.Update();
MSG msg;
while (PeekMessage(&msg, hWnd, 0, 0, PM_REMOVE))
{
TranslateMessage(&msg);
DispatchMessage(&msg);
// Forward any input messages to Gainput
manager.HandleMessage(msg);
}
unfortunately sokol_app "swallows" all win32 event messages and I have no way to stop sokol from stealing my events.
I found a workaround that makes me handle win32 events before sokol does. I have to paste the following code before the #define SOKOL_IMPL
#if defined(_WIN32)
# ifdef WIN32_LEAN_AND_MEAN
# undef WIN32_LEAN_AND_MEAN
# endif
# include <Windows.h>
// "hook" TranslateMessage call from sokol
extern "C" void hook_TranslateMessage(const MSG *lpMsg);
# define TranslateMessage(MSG) \
hook_TranslateMessage(MSG); \
TranslateMessage(MSG);
#endif
#define SOKOL_IMPL
#define SOKOL_GLCORE33
#include <sokol/sokol_app.h>
then in my main app I just have to implement
#ifdef _WIN32
extern "C" void hook_TranslateMessage(const MSG *msg) {
manager.HandleMessage(*msg);
}
#endif
this works fine, but I am wondering if it is possible to add "native" event callbacks to sapp_desc to handle such cases.

Hi Rico :)
Hmm yeah that's a good point. I need to think of a good way to expose this type of stuff though because I can't have any Win32-types in the "public API". So basically a callback which takes a void* which would need to be cast to a MSG* in the user-provided callback.
The callback should be passed in via sapp_desc, e.g.
void my_win32_msg_callback(const void* msg) {
const MSG* win32_msg = (const MSG*) msg;
...
}
sapp_desc sokol_main(int argc, char* argv[]) {
return (sapp_desc) {
.win32_msg_intercept_cb = my_win32_msg_callback
....
};
}
There should also be a second sapp_desc callback type with a user_data pointer (same as with the init/frame/event/cleanup callbacks).
I probably won't get around implementing this for a little while because I'm still focused on the WebGPU backend, but you could provide a pull request in the meantime if you want :)
Here is a workaround that works for my use case:
It is possible to replace the WNDPROC callback that handles events for a specific window.
I do so with the following call in init_cb().
SetWindowLongPtr((HWND)sapp_win32_get_hwnd(), GWLP_WNDPROC, (LONG_PTR)hook_sapp_win32_wndproc);
I define the function alongside the sokol_app implementation to get access to the original callback _sapp_win32_wndproc():
_SOKOL_PRIVATE LRESULT CALLBACK hook_sapp_win32_wndproc(HWND hWnd, UINT uMsg, WPARAM wParam, LPARAM lParam) {
switch (uMsg) {
case ...:
...
default:
break;
}
return _sapp_win32_wndproc(hWnd, uMsg, wParam, lParam);
}
Now about Gainput specifically. They are using MSG structures but they seem to only use the message, wParam, and lParam members. I think you can forward the messages from a custom WNDPROC.
